Great Appetizer

Ingredients

1 tablespoon salt
1 tablespoon pepper
1/4-1/2 teaspoon cayenne pepper
2 teaspoons paprika
1 lb pecan halves
11/2-2 cup confectioners' sugar
2 quarts canola oil

Directions

1 Bring large pot of water to a boil.
2 Blanch pecans for 5 min.
3 Remove from heat and drain well.
4 Transfer hot pecans to large bowl and toss with confectioners sugar to coat.
5 Heat oil to appox 350 deg.
6 Carefully add pecans in small batches and fry until golden and crunchy.
7 Remove pecans and put on baking pan.
8 Season nuts with pepper and salt mixture.
9 Let cool.
10 Store in airtight container.
11 (If you fry the pecans and they look soggy at all, add the pepper mixture and place them in the oven at 350 deg until crunchy.).
